Why can't I install WhatsApp on Huawei Android - in detail?

The inability to install WhatsApp on certain Huawei Android devices is primarily due to the lack of Google Mobile Services (GMS) on these devices, a result of the U.S. trade ban imposed on Huawei in May 2019. This ban restricts Huawei from using American technology and software, including GMS, which are essential for running many popular apps like WhatsApp.

WhatsApp, developed by Facebook, requires Google Play Services to function properly on Android devices. These services provide crucial background tasks such as push notifications, location access, and other features that enhance the user experience. Without GMS, WhatsApp cannot operate at full capacity or may not work at all.

Huawei has responded to this challenge by developing its own ecosystem called Huawei Mobile Services (HMS), which includes alternatives like AppGallery for app distribution and HMS Core for essential services. However, many popular apps, including WhatsApp, are not yet fully compatible with HMS. This compatibility issue stems from the differences in how GMS and HMS handle certain functionalities and permissions.

Additionally, the absence of Google Play Protect on Huawei devices means that security measures like app verification and malware protection are not present. WhatsApp, which places a high emphasis on user security and privacy, may have concerns about operating on platforms without these safeguards.

In summary, the primary reasons why you cannot install WhatsApp on some Huawei Android devices include the lack of Google Mobile Services due to the U.S. trade ban, compatibility issues with Huawei's alternative ecosystem (HMS), and potential security concerns related to the absence of Google Play Protect. While Huawei continues to work on making its ecosystem more compatible with popular apps, users may need to consider these limitations when choosing a device.
